So, What is Immersive Lighting? Think ‘Choreographed Experiences’, Not Just Fixtures
Forget one-size-fits-all solutions. At its core, an immersive lighting setup is about deep customisation. It’s lighting that not only meets precise technical demands—from a specific Color Rendering Index (CRI) to make diamonds pop, to the exact lumens for a warm, inviting cosmetic counter—but also aligns perfectly with your brand’s unique story.
It’s the tangible difference between a space that is simply lit and a space that feels truly alive. Here are a few real-world examples:
For Jewelry/Watches: Imagine subtle track lighting that brightens as a customer leans into a display case, making a watch face gleam as if ‘awakening’ just for them.
For High Fashion/Handbags: Picture tunable lighting that shifts throughout the day, perfectly rendering the true color of a leather handbag in simulated daylight versus a soft, exclusive evening ambiance.
For Museums/Galleries: Think of light that doesn’t just illuminate an artifact, but uses shadow and focus to tell its story, expertly guiding the visitor’s eye and emotion.
The Real-World Value: How Immersive Lighting Boosts the Bottom Line
Investing in an immersive light experience isn’t an expense; it’s a direct investment in your business growth. In a world where customers seek more than just a product, the environment you create is your strongest competitive advantage.

1. It Creates a ‘Sticky’ Environment That Lengthens Visitor Stay
Fascinating, dynamic lighting makes a space more interesting. The longer a customer stays, captivated by the atmosphere, the more likely they are to explore, connect with products, and make a purchase.
2. It Turns Your Space into a Brand Storytelling Canvas
Is your brand modern and edgy, or classic and elegant? The right lighting strategy can communicate this instantly. It transforms walls, displays, and even fitting rooms into chapters of your brand’s story, creating a cohesive and memorable narrative that resonates deeply with your target audience.
3. It Generates Organic Social Media Moments
In the age of Instagram, a unique in-store experience is a powerful marketing tool. A stunning, well-designed lighting installation creates “shareable moments” that customers will eagerly capture and post, turning your visitors into voluntary brand ambassadors.

Frequently Asked Questions about Immersive Lighting
We know this is a new concept for many, so here are some quick answers to common questions.
What’s the difference between immersive lighting and good architectural lighting?
Architectural lighting focuses on form and function—illuminating a space beautifully and efficiently. Immersive lighting does that too, but adds a layer of storytelling and interaction. It’s dynamic, emotional, and designed to engage the visitor on a deeper level.
Can immersive lighting be customized to fit our specific brand colors and needs?
Absolutely. True immersive lighting is all about customization. Advanced LED technology allows for precise control over color temperature, brightness, and hue, ensuring the lighting perfectly matches your brand identity and the specific requirements of your products, whether it’s jewelry, cosmetics, or apparel.
How do you measure the ROI of an immersive lighting project?
ROI can be measured both directly and indirectly. Direct metrics include increases in foot traffic, customer dwell time, and sales conversion rates. Indirectly, you can measure ROI through spikes in social media mentions, user-generated content, and positive brand sentiment online.
